ABSTRACT
This study was carried out on the assessment of the effect of post covid-19 pandemic on tertiary institutions using university of Lagos as case study. To achieve this 5 research questions were formulated. The survey design was adopted and the simple random sampling techniques were employed in this study. The population size comprise of the entire student of University of Lagos. In determining the sample size, the researcher purposively selected 140 respondents while 100 respondents were validated. Self-constructed and validated questionnaire was used for data collection. The collected and validated questionnaires were analyzed using frequency tables and percentage.
The result of the findings reveals that; COVID-19 outbreak has a huge negative effect on Tertiary Institutions in Nigeria; The aspects affected in tertiary institutions during the Covid-19 lockdown which resulted to shutting down of universities include; Academic Calender/Curriculum; Access to school library; Academic Seminars; Academic Conferences and to mention but a few; Social distancing, Imposed lockdown, Disapproval of social gathering, and Shutdown of the institute are all the ways Covid-19 affected tertiary institutions in Nigeria; Government efforts towards the reopening of Tertiary Institutions was relatively poor; The shutdown of tertiary institutions had a high negative effect on both students and lecturers.
Based on the above findings, the researcher recommended that, The occurrence of global pandemics in the like of the Covid-19 are notably “Uncertainties” and every sector including the educational sector should set up drastic strategies on what to do and how to do it in the absence of societal or global intervention. Hence situations like this on the other hand, unveils the essentials of technological products and services such as the computers, smart phones, e-library and the internet. These equipment and services are all pivotal in managing situations these occurrences aside from adhering to the Government mandated measure and principle. Therefore universities management board should ensure that there is an adequate supply and availability of effective and efficient internet facilities.
